You can then drag your sliced regions anywhere … WitrynaImporting MIDI Files Blue is able to import MIDI files and set up a Blue project file from the note information in the MIDI file, using the settings given by the user. Importing a MIDI file will open a new Project. To import a MIDI file, choose the "Import MIDI File" option from the File menu.
WitrynaOpen the MIDI file as a new, separate project. 2. Choose Edit > Select > All. 3. Choose Edit > Copy Special to display the Copy dialog box. 4. Make sure that Events in Tracks is checked. If you don’t want to import tempo changes, meter/key changes, or markers, uncheck those options. Click OK. WitrynaYou can find the export option in the track options menu.
